KCPE Results Set To Be Released Before Christmas

KCPE Candidate doing an examination

The results of the 2022 Kenya Certificate of Primary Education (KCPE) exams will be disclosed next week, according to Education CS Ezekiel Machogu.

Mr Machogu stated that the Education Ministry had put in place strict safeguards to prevent cheating during the examinations.

Speaking at the funeral of his friend Justice Ocharo Kebira’s mother, Mama Yunuke Kebira, in Nyaribari Masaba, Kisii County, on Sunday, the CS promised parents and teachers that the test results would be released without any issues.
